A Brief History
The journey of the slot machine began in the late 19th century. The first known slot machine, invented by Charles Fey in San Francisco, featured three spinning reels and a simple mechanism that awarded players with prizes like chewing gum and cigarettes. This invention laid the groundwork for what would become a global phenomenon. As technology progressed, slot machines transitioned from mechanical reels to electromechanical devices in the mid-20th century, and later to video slots in the 1970s and beyond. Each evolution not only enhanced the gameplay experience but also expanded the range of features available to players.
How Slot Machines Work
At the heart of every slot machine is a random number generator (RNG), a sophisticated algorithm that ensures each spin is entirely independent of the last. This technology is critical in maintaining the fairness of the game. When a player hits the “spin” button, the RNG determines the outcome by generating a random sequence of numbers that correspond to symbols on the reels. Whether in a traditional three-reel machine or a modern multi-line video slot, this randomness is what gives slot machines their unpredictable thrill.
From Mechanical to Digital
The evolution from mechanical slots to digital interfaces has transformed the way players interact with these games. Early slot machines relied on physical reels and mechanical components, which required regular maintenance and were limited in the number of possible outcomes. In contrast, video slots offer a virtually unlimited range of themes, bonus features, and interactive elements. This transition has allowed game developers to create immersive experiences, complete with vibrant graphics, sound effects, and intricate storylines that keep players engaged long after the reels stop spinning.

Innovations and Future Trends
The digital age has ushered in a wave of innovation within the slot machine industry. Online casinos now offer an extensive array of slot games that can be played on computers, smartphones, and tablets. Virtual reality (VR) and augmented reality (AR) are beginning to make their mark, promising even more immersive experiences by simulating the ambiance of a real-life casino in a virtual space.
Blockchain technology is also emerging as a transformative force in the world of online slots, offering greater transparency and security. By ensuring that game outcomes are provably fair, blockchain can help build trust between players and casinos, potentially reshaping the industry’s regulatory landscape.
Social Impact and Responsible Gaming
While slot machines offer entertainment and the allure of big wins, they also raise important questions about gambling behavior and addiction. Casinos and online gaming platforms are increasingly focused on promoting responsible gaming. Tools such as self-exclusion programs, deposit limits, and time-out features are now standard practices to help players maintain control over their gambling habits.
Regulatory bodies worldwide continue to monitor and adjust frameworks to ensure that gaming remains fair and safe for all participants. The balance between offering engaging entertainment and protecting vulnerable individuals is a dynamic challenge that the industry must navigate carefully.
